Electric Furnace Replacement in Sarasota, FL
Electric furnace replacement services involve removing an outdated or malfunctioning electric heating system and installing a new unit to ensure efficient and reliable home heating. These projects typically cover replacing electric furnaces in residential properties, whether due to age, frequent repairs, or the need for upgraded performance. Homeowners usually want to understand the scope of work involved, including the removal process, compatibility with existing ductwork, and the features of modern electric furnaces that can improve comfort and energy efficiency.
Before requesting electric furnace replacement, property owners often seek information about the size and capacity of the new unit, compatibility with the home's electrical system, and any necessary modifications to existing infrastructure. It’s also common to inquire about the expected lifespan of the new system, warranty options, and how the upgrade might impact energy bills. Having these details can help homeowners make informed decisions about their heating system upgrade and ensure the new electric furnace meets their heating needs effectively.

Electric Furnace Replacement Questions
When should a homeowner consider replacing an electric furnace? Replacement may be needed if the furnace is frequently breaking down, making unusual noises, or no longer providing adequate heating.
What are common signs of an aging electric furnace? Signs include higher energy bills, inconsistent heating, and the presence of rust or corrosion on the unit.
Is it better to repair or replace an electric furnace? Replacement is often recommended if the furnace is over 15 years old, has frequent issues, or repair costs are high compared to the unit’s value.
What should property owners know before replacing an electric furnace? It’s important to select a unit that matches the property's heating needs and to consider energy efficiency options available for newer models.
